當前位置:首頁 » 網頁前端 » 前端版本控制工具
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

前端版本控制工具

發布時間: 2022-12-25 19:19:17

1. 怎麼學好前端

最後,多動手,多動腦

學習過程中一定要多動手、多動腦。因為前端的學習會涉及很多的代碼,所以學習過程中對於代碼一定要勤加練習,養成良好的代碼書寫習慣。不要覺得上課看著老師做了,自己就懂了。在學習過程中遇到不會的問題一定要及時與同學老師交流,在解決問題的過程中成長。

經過以上廈門觸控未來的分析,大家對於前端的學習路線想必已經十分清楚了,而前端的學習方法無非就是這三點:學習態度、學習計劃以及多動腦等。所以大家在學習前端開發的時候,尤其是在我們廈門觸控未來學習前端開發時,一定要根據老師安排的課程內容進行學習,制定計劃,不要「妄自菲薄」,好好學習,就一定會有成效。

2. 0基礎學習前端,需要掌握什麼

如今學習Web前端的人越來越多,作為一個初入行的新手,一定要想清楚為什麼要學習Web前端,出於一種什麼樣的心態去學習,然後給自己做好定位。
零基礎新手在學習Web前端時應該掌握哪些知識點。我給你總結幾點:
1、HTML學習
超文本標記語言(HyperText Mark-up Language 簡稱HTML)是一個網頁的骨架,無論是靜態網頁還是動態網頁,最終返回到瀏覽器端的都是HTML代碼,瀏覽器將HTML代碼解釋渲染後呈現給用戶。因此,我們必須掌握HTML的基本結構和常用標記及屬性。
2、CSS學習
CSS是英文Cascading Style Sheets的縮寫,叫做層疊樣式表,是能夠真正做到網頁表現與內容分離的一種樣式設計語言。相對於傳統HTML的表現而言其樣式是可以復用的,這樣就極大地提高了我們開發的速度,降低了維護的成本。
3、JavaScript學習
JavaScript是一種在客戶端廣泛使用的腳步語言,在JavaScript當中為我們提供了一些內置函數、對象和DOM操作,藉助這些內容我們可以來實現一些客戶端的特效、驗證、交互等,使我們的頁面看起來不那麼呆板。
4、jQuery學習
jQuery 是一個免費、開源的輕量級的JavaScript庫,並且兼容各種瀏覽器(jQuery2.0及後續版本放棄了對IE6/7/8瀏覽器的支持),同時現在有很多基於jQuery的插件可供選擇,這樣在我們實現一些豐富的動態效果時更方便快捷,大大節省了我們開發的時間,提高了開發速度,這也充分體現了其 write less,do more的核心宗旨
5、bootstrap
Bootstrap是Twitter推出的一個開源的用於前端開發的工具包,是一個CSS/HTML框架,並且支持響應式布局。一經推出後頗受歡迎,一直是GitHub上的熱門開源項目。
6、實戰
人生學習的態度是:不急不躁,不快不慢。持之以恆,相信自己。不求能改變世界,但求能改變自己的生活。我們學習Web前端最終的目的是為了找到一份滿意的高薪工作,那麼實戰經驗對於我們就至關重要,所以,在學習的過程中除了學習各種基礎知識,我們還應該積累自己的實戰項目經驗。
基本是一個搞web前端開發工程師需要掌握的技術,然後我也盡量的把自己的一點點經驗告訴了大家,但是大家不要以為上面6點就只有我說的那麼容易,不,他們之所以被人使用,之所以這么火,就是因為強大!

3. web前端開發需要掌握的幾個必備技術

Web前端開發需要掌握的幾個必備技術是:
HTML +_CSS核心、JavaScript、VUE框架

前端的應用非常廣泛,基本網站、APP、HTML5小程序等都需要前端開發,所以只要是互聯網產品基本都需要前端。
前端程序猿切頁面寫頁面,Web上、H5上的炫酷效果,是前端開發大展身手的地方。最常見的用於前端開發的技術組合是:
HTML+CSS+JavaScript。
web前端是在開發人員中最直接面向產品、面向用戶的設計人員,一個開發團隊的成果是要靠web前端去展現,因為用戶不會去關心後台的處理有多麼強大。
後端開發是寫後台,各種業務邏輯、數據處理、模塊介面、客戶端介面等等。後端開發者通常精通於一種Web編程語言和一個資料庫管理系統。電商平台點擊篩選條件下面為你篩選出來的寶貝的功能以及付款人數數據的變化等都是由後台來實現提供的。
目前web產品交互越來越復雜,用戶使用體驗和網站前端性能優化這些都得靠web前端去做。
前端開發則是網站的前台代碼實現,包括基本的HTML和CSS以及JavaScript/ajax,最新的高級版本HTML5、CSS3,以及SVG等。
前端開發需要學習的技術
1 掌握基本web前端開發技術:HTML、CSS、JavaScript、DOM、BOM、AJAX等,而且要了解它們在不同瀏覽器上的兼容情況、渲染原理和存在的Bug
2 必須掌握網站性能優化、SEO和伺服器端開發技術的基礎知識
3 必須學會運用各種web前端開發與測試工具進行輔助開發
4 除了掌握技術層面的知識,還要掌握理論層面的知識,包括代碼的可維護性、組件的易用性、分層語義模板和瀏覽器分級支持等
5 未來web前端開發工程師還要研究HTML5、web視覺設計、網站配色、網站交互設計模式等相關技術
web前端有廣闊的發展空間,app、小程序、移動端、pc端等都網站是需要前端技術的開發支持才能夠完成,技術門檻相對較低、需求量較大,薪資待遇良好。只要是互聯網端的客戶界面,就需要前端來製作完成,前端開發的編程量不大,但是需要部分編程,入門簡單,但是要學的深入需要一個過程。
Web前端招聘崗位
• 前端開發工程師、Web開發工程師、網頁開發工程師、HTML開發工程師...
• H5開發工程師、移動應用開發工程師、App開發工程師、小程序開發工程師...
• JS開發工程師、Vue.js開發工程師、Node.js開發工程師、前端架構師...
• 小游戲開發工程師、數據可視化開發工程師、WebGL開發工程師、WebVR開 發工程師、Web安全工程師...

4. 前端和後端需要什麼呀

前端:

所有你能看到的東西都是前端做的,比如界面、交互,當然還有數據從後台讀取展示和向後台發送數據。

前端開發,就是要創造上面提到的網站面向用戶的部分背後的代碼,並通過建立框架,構建沉浸性的用戶體驗。為了實現這個目標,開發需要熟練運用下列語言、框架、工具庫:

● 三大語言:HTML,CSS,和 Javascript;

● 此外,掌握 jQuery 和 LESS 等工具庫也很重要,它們能幫助開發者以更高效的方式編碼;

● 很多前端開發崗也要求 Ajax 方法的使用經驗,它可以幫助你使用 Javascript 在後台從伺服器拉取數據,協助實現頁面的動態載入。

5. web前端開發都需要什麼應用軟體

web前端是一個新興職業,市場需求大,薪資待遇高,吸引了很多人加入學習。今天給大家分享一下web前端開發用什麼軟體。
1、Sublime Text
Sublime Text是一個代碼編輯器也是HTML和散文先進的文本編輯器。漂亮的用戶界面和非凡的功能,例如迷你地圖,多選擇,Python的插件,代碼段,等等。完全可自定義鍵綁定,菜單和工具欄。Sublime Text的主要功能包括:拼寫檢查,書簽,完整的Python API,Goto功能,即時項目切換,多選擇,多窗口等等。
2、Dreamweaver
Adobe Dreamweaver使用所見即所得的介面,亦有HTML(標准通用標記語言下的一個應用)編輯的功能,藉助經過簡化的智能編碼引擎,輕松地創建、編碼和管理動態網站。 訪問代碼提示,即可快速了解 HTML、CSS 和其他Web 標准。使用視覺輔助功能減少錯誤並提高網站開發速度。
3、Visual Studio Code
Visual Studio Code中文版是微軟推出的帶 GUI 的代碼編輯器,軟體功能非常強大,界面簡潔明晰、操作方便快捷,設計得很人性化。軟體主要改進了文檔視圖,完善了對 Markdown的支持,新增PHP語法高亮。
4、HBuilder
HBuilder是專為前端打造的開發工具,具有飛一樣的編碼、最全的語法庫和瀏覽器兼容數據、可以方便的製作手機APP、最保護眼睛的綠柔設計等特點。支持HTML、CSS、JS、PHP的快速開發。從開放注冊以來深受廣大前端朋友們的喜愛。
5、WebStorm
WebStorm 是jetbrains公司旗下一款Java 開發工具。目前已經被廣大中國JS開發者譽為「Web前端開發神器」、「最強大的HTML5編輯器」、「最智能的Java IDE」等。與IntelliJ IDEA同源,繼承了IntelliJ IDEA強大的JS部分的功能。

6. Web前端在實際的工作當中除了會代碼還需要掌握其他哪些軟體嗎



前端開發工程師,是完成互聯網產品的用戶界面開發的,包括我們常見的PC/移動端網頁,小程序,APP。

完成開發我們需要學習掌握常規的HTML,CSS,JavaScript代碼編輯能力,同時還需要掌握前端開發框架知識。




首先我們要知道,目前前端開發工程師在企業里有兩種情況:

1.美工出身的前端開發工程師 ,工作內容更偏向美工

2.後端或其他語言開發轉前端開發工程師 ,工作內容更偏向技術


有這兩種情況,在選擇工作的軟體和工具上,更多的是要看工作的內容和團隊風格。下面我講幾種我們常見的前端開發會用到的工具,你可以參考


也就是寫代碼的。我們常見的前端開發編輯工具就有:WebStorm,HBuilder,Sublime,VScode。如果是偏視覺一點的,會選擇用Dreamweaver。


PS這個不用說,做圖片處理的工具,美工肯定要用。如果你的工作內容是純技術,基本碰不到,基本上公司會讓UI來弄


我們除了會用到一些軟體,專業的前端開發還會用到非常多好用的工具,幫助我們開發工作的。


瀏覽器兼容性測試工具

除了這些,還有很多比較不錯的在線工具,這些你可以在以後工作中慢慢接觸。

上述問題是指的web前端的開發工具么?

我個人了解的除了上一位大神發的那幾個工具外,開發時還常用的工具也需要會以下幾個:

1、PS

PS呢主要用於對圖像進行處理和修改,ps在圖像和以及視頻和文字方便都有涉及,作為一個前端開發者而言是需要掌握滴。

2、HBuilder

HBuilder是一款前端開發工具,支持一些html和js等開發,主要編寫一些c和web等語言,HBuilder最大的優勢就是速度比較快,強大的代碼提示和代碼輸入,大大增加了開發者的開發效率。

3、Dreamweaver

Dreamweaver是一款網頁代碼編輯器,並且利用一些前端代碼對網頁進行快速的開發,並且通過智能搜索引擎對網頁進行訪問,開發者利用視覺來減少出現的錯誤。

4、WebStorm

WebStorm 是一款JavaScript 開發工具。目前被開發者譽為「Web前端開發神器」、「最強大的HTML5編輯器」、「最智能的JavaScript IDE」等。與IntelliJ IDEA同源,繼承了IntelliJ IDEA強大的JS部分的功能。

像web前端開發的軟體工具網上搜索的話,會 出現很多,工具只是個輔助作用,主要還是要看開發人員的技術,技術厲害,用啥工具都沒啥問題。web前端開發中需要掌握的技術:HTML、CSS、JavaScript、jQuery、Ajax等等這些都必須熟悉掌握才可以啊。加油啊兄弟們。

web 前端開發者路過,大家都知道作為前端技術人最主要要掌握html ,css 和JavaScript 和各種主流框架,淡出了這些你還要掌握其他工具或者技術來提高工作效率。接下來我來講講幾個必要的技術或者軟體。

1: 版本管理工具 git ,大家都知道一個軟體的誕生會涉及到各種開發人員參與,為了更好的控製版本和團隊合作,開發過程中往往要採用 git 或者其他版本控制工具,可以大大提高工作效率。

2:介面工具 postman ,一款可以模擬各種請求的軟體,可以自定義設置請求頭,請求參數,支持時候請求方式 ,提供桌面客戶端,網頁應用和插件,在實際開發中非常好用。

3:代碼工具 vscode,被稱為史上最好用的前端編輯器,支持各種編程語言,支持git eslint 擴展,docker 容器擴展,界面友好。

7. linux下用那個版本控制工具比較好,怎麼用

如果是在命令行下使用的話,git與svn是大家使用最多的,基本90%以上的開源項目都在使用這兩種版本控制工具。(從目前來看,cvs,hg等基本算是小眾了)
其中GIT主要用於分布式開發,所以對開源項目非常重要。但是,目前商業項目(私有軟體)絕大多數還都是使用SVN。可能是使用習慣的問題。
GIT在分支管理上,要比SVN優秀。但是其版本控制,我實在有些接受不了。我更喜歡SVN那種版本號遞增的操作方法,及其集中式的管理哲學(雖然開發人員在實際工作中會比使用GIT稍微辛苦一些)。
不管怎樣,藉助開源項目的推進,目前GIT是網上使用最廣的。所以這兩種工具都要非常熟悉才行。

至於圖形界面前端,Linux目前還沒有像Windows中TortoiseSVN這么好的工具。不過,對於剛從Windows轉到Linux的用戶來說,rapidsvn等圖形工具,應該算是一個比較好的折衷了。(不過還是強烈建議,直接使用命令;一是比較強大,二是實際開發時沒有人像Windows那樣使用圖形工具。)

至於你說的怎麼使用的問題,真的不是幾句話能說清楚的。
svn co能夠幫助你檢出SVN代碼
git clone能夠幫你檢出GIT代碼
再往後的,就需要看命令幫助以及網上的使用教程了。一句兩句真的講不太清楚。
如果對版本控制不太清楚的話,還是建議補充一些軟體工程、軟體配置管理的基礎知識。

有問題,繼續溝通哈~

8. 了解主流的前端開發編輯工具至少3種 ,寫出其各自優缺點

vscode:

  • 微軟出廠的高顏值編輯器

  • 載入大文件幾乎秒開,運行速度很快

  • 跨平台的文本編輯器,內置了對許多主流語言的支持

  • 非常方便的管理插件,可以快速找到適合自己的前端插件

  • 完全免費(非常推薦)

webstorm

  • 集成了許多強大的功能

  • 快速查找文件,快速搜索

  • 對js的開發全面支持,對主流行語言的支持

  • 集成了多版本版本控制工具

HBuilder X(免費)

HBuilder是DCloud(數字天堂)推出的一款支持HTML5的Web開發IDE。 [

HBuilder的編寫用到了Java、C、Web和Ruby。HBuilder本身主體是由Java編寫。

它基於Eclipse,所以順其自然地兼容了Eclipse的插件。

9. WEB前端培訓課程需要學習哪些方面的技術

  1. 前端頁面重構

    內容包含了:(PC端網站布局項目、HTML5+CSS3基礎項目、WebApp頁面布局項目)

  2. JavaScript高級程序設計

    內容包含:(原生JavaScript交互功能開發項目、面向對象進階與 ES5/ES6應用項目、JavaScript工具庫自主研發項目)

  3. PC端全棧項目開發

    內容包含:(jQuery經典交互特效開發、HTTP協議、Ajax進階與PHP/JAVA開發項目、前端工程化與模塊化應用項目、PC端網站開發項目、PC端管理信息系統前端開發項目)

  4. 移動端項目開發

    內容包含:(Touch端項目、微信場景項目、應用 Angular+Ionic開發 WebApp項目、應用 Vue.js開發 WebApp項目、應用 React.js開發 WebApp項目)

  5. 混合(Hybrid,ReactNative)開發

    內容包含:(微信小程序開發、React Native、各類混合應用開發)

  6. NodeJS全棧開發

    內容包括:(WebApp後端系統開發、一、NodeJS基礎與NodeJS核心模塊二、Express三、noSQL資料庫)

  7. 大數據可視化

    內容包含:(大數據可視化化基礎與實戰、一、數據可視化入門、二、D3.js詳解、三、其他JS庫)

  8. 學習內容大家清楚之後,可以更好地學web前端課程,選擇試聽課程可以了解自己適不適合這門課程,也了解下機構老師的講課思維和方式,這樣也可以提高自己的學習狀態和方式。

10. web前端要學習哪些東西

web前端開發需要的學的東西在下面這張圖

web前端學習哪些東西


階段1.前端核心基礎

HTML +_CSS核心、JavaScript基礎語法、JavaScript面向對象、JavaScript DOM和

BOM編程、jQuery框架

階段2.HTML5 + CSS3 + 移動端核心

HTML5新特性、Canvas專列、CSS3新特性、CSS3進階、CSS3實例演練

階段3.移動端

移動端核心、移動端適配、移動端特效

階段4.伺服器端

伺服器端開發、資料庫操作、前後端交互核心、微信公眾號開發

階段5.JavaScript高級

JavaScript基礎深入剖析、JavaScript面向對象深入講解、JavaScript非同步編程、

JavaScript函數式編程JavaScript設計模式

階段6.前端必備

性能優化、版本控制工具、模塊化、項目構建工具

階段7.高級框架

React框架基本使用、React框架進階、Vue框架基本使用、Vue框架進階、Vue源碼分析

階段8.小程序

原生小程序入門、原生小程序API使用、小程序框架Mpvue

如果您是零基礎的話您可以按照順序學習就可以的,先學習最基礎的東西,有問題可以及時溝通。